#c54845 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c54845 is composed of 77.3% red, 28.2% green and 27.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.5% magenta, 65%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 1.4 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 52.2%. #c54845 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ff908a with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#c54845 color description : Moderate red.

#c54845 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c54845 has RGB values of R:197, G:72, B:69 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.65,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12929093.

Shades and Tints of #c54845

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080303 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c54845

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d7e7d is the less saturated color, while #fd120d is the most saturated one.
